Jim Carrey’s Commencement Address at the 2014 MUM Graduation

This commencement speech by Jim Carrey brought me to tears. I worte down some beautiful words by him, but for my own benefit, watch the speech and free your hearts…

“Life Doesn’t happen to you, it happens for you.”

“I cannot be contained, because I am the container….”

“You can fail at what you don’t want, so might as well take a chance at doing what you love.”

“What do they need that your talent can provide?”

“The effect you have on others is the most valuable currency there is.”

“Everything you’ve gained in life will rot and fall apart and all that will be left of you is what is in your heart.”

“To find real peace, you have to let the armor go.”

“Your need for acceptance can make you invisible in this world.”

“Don’t let anything stand in the way of the light that shines through this form, risk being seen in all of your glory.”

“High Visibility.”
“Picking up the light and daring to be seen.”

“We are the light that shines through, all else is just smoke & mirrors, distracting but not truly compelling.”

“There is nothing bigger than myself.”

“My soul is not contained within the limits of my body, my body is contained within the limitlessness of my soul. One unified field of nothing dancing for no particular reason except maybe to comfort and entertain itself.”

“The ego tries to keep you trapped in the multiplex of the mind.”

“Our eyes are not viewers, they are also projectors that are running a second story over the picture that we see right in front of ourselves all the time.. Fear is writing that script and the working title is..’I’ll never be Enough’.”

“There will always be someone that who is doing better than yourself. No matter what you gain, ego will not let you rest. It will tell you you cannot stop until you have left an indelible mark on the earth, until you’ve achieved immortality. How tricky is this ego that will it tempt us with the promise of something that we already possess.

“Letting the universe know what you want and working toward it, while letting go of how it comes to pass. You job is not to figure out how it’s going to happen for you but to open the door in your head and when the door opens in real life, just walk through it. And don’t worry if you miss your cue because there’s always doors opening. They keep opening.”

“Make a conscious choice to perceive challenges as something beneficial, so I can deal with them in the most productive way.”

“Why not take a chance at faith, as well.”

“Hope is a beggar. Hope walks through the fire and faith leaps over it.”

“After you’ve walk through those doors, you’ll only have two choices. Love or Fear. Chose love and don’t ever let fear turn up against your playful heart.”

“Thank consciousness to find another way to amuse and entertain and amuse itself.”
